About the role
- Develops and administers security programs and procedures for classified or proprietary materials, documents, and equipment.
- Studies and implements federal security regulations that apply to company operations.
- Obtains rulings, interpretations, and acceptable deviations for compliance with regulations from government agencies.
- Prepares manuals outlining regulations, and establishes procedures for handling, storing, and keeping records, and for granting personnel and visitors access to restricted records and materials.
- Conducts security education classes and security audits.
- Investigates security violations and prepares reports specifying preventive action to be taken.
- Maintain accountability of classified material or classified media as required by contract(s).
- Implement policies and procedures for introducing classified material or classified media into a SCIF.
- Ensure the development, documentation, and presentation of classified security education, awareness, and training activities.
- Analyze, investigate, and resolve classified security issues while providing leadership and guidance to employees, supervisors, managers on actions(s) to be taken to ensure compliance with the classified security program.
- Maintain liaison with government agencies, external customers, contractors, employees, and managers.
Requirements
- 2 years of Industrial Security experience with Bachelors; 0 years with Masters or an additional 4yrs of security experience will be considered in lieu of a degree
- Must be a US Citizen
- Must have Active Top-Secret Clearance and the ability to obtain and maintain Special Program Access
- Must have the ability to work 1st Shift and 9/80 schedule
- Ability to collaborate in a team environment
- Ability to work independently and follow projects through to completion.
- Experience with DISS, NISS, SIMS, JADE, or similar databases.
- Working knowledge of DoD, SAP, and SCI programs to provide procedural and policy guidance.
- Additional consideration for CDSE SAP Orientation course or CDSE SAP Mid-Level course.
- Excellent customer service and communication skills.
- Strong working knowledge of basic office automation tool suites such as MS Office (Word, Excel, PowerPoint).
- Strong knowledge of data entry and inventory control.
- Willing to work in a fast paced, deadline driven environment, excellent communication skills speaking, writing skills and organized skills enabling effective communications.
- Classification review experience.
